Police on Friday arrested four poachers in the Pobitora Wildlife Sanctuary. They were arrested a joint team of the police and forest personnel in Morigaon district. Acting on a tip-off, a joint team of police and forest personnel launched a joint operation at Jhargaon village and arrested the poachers. A 2.2 mm pistol and several rounds of ammunition have been recovered from the poachers who have been identified as Abdul Hussain, Faizul Haque, Mohammad Abdullah and Ismail Ali.
